On 3/10/2018 7:10 PM, Mikael P. Sundqvist wrote: Hi Hans and others! I don't know if this is a problem with the font itself or if it is ConTeXt. In any case, the test file below gives strange output (attached). In particular the space/kerning after $f$ seems to be off. the fonts have bad glyph dimensions that assume italics always to be applied (as in traditional tex fonts) you can put this at the top of your file: \definefontfeature[mathextra][collapseitalics=yes] awaiting fixed fonts (if they never get fixed we can consider applying this feature by default) Ulrike Fischer reminded me in the StackExchange chat that not so long time ago there was some similar issue with \mathcal P discussed on this list. Is it the same problem? (The input $f \tracinglostchars=0 \Uchar"EEEFF$) indeed makes it look better between the $f$ and the parenthesis.) /Mikael %%% \setupbodyfont[bonum] \starttext \startTEXpage[offset=3bp] (Look at this $f$) and this $f$? (see also $k$?, $x$? and $z$?) There might be more problems (like between $t$ and the parenthesis in $e^t$) is too small. The space between $dx$ and the bar is too small: \startformula \Bigl|\int_0^\pi\sin x\,dx\Bigr|, \stopformula Look at the $f$ and the bar: \startformula \Bigl|\int f\Bigr| \stopformula The $x$ seems to be outside the fraction: \startformula \frac{a^2}{1-x} \stopformula We add another one (in fact two) including $f$: \startformula f\Bigl(\frac{a+b}{2}\Bigr) \stopformula Also look at $\xi_0$ and $\xi_1$, the subscripts are too far away from $\xi$. Compare with $f_0$ and $f_1$, $g_0$ and $g_1$.
